Cumberland Vs. Kentucky Construction Management Employment
| Cumberland | 2,310 |
| Kentucky | 21,560 |
Exactly 2,310 of the 21,560 construction management professionals employed in Kentucky, work in Cumberland. The number of construction management professionals in Cumberland has grown by 2% from 2006 to 2010. Overall employment in Cumberland has also increased.

As the number of construction management professionals in Cumberland has grown, salaries for construction management professionals have also increased. In 2010 Cumberland construction management professionals earned an average yearly salary of $55,848. The average salary for construction management professionals in Cumberland was $48,677 per year, four years earlier in 2006. This growth is faster than the salary trend for all careers in Cumberland.

Construction management professionals make a median salary of $55,846 per year in Cumberland. The 10% of construction management professionals in the lowest pay bracket earn less than $34,600 per year, while those in the highest pay bracket earn approximately 131% higher salaries.
